Old English[edit]

Etymology[edit]

sċyld +‎ wīte

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): /ˈʃyldˌwiː.te/, [ˈʃyɫdˌwiː.te]

Noun[edit]

sċyldwīte n (nominative plural sċyldwītu)

  1. fine for a crime of violence

Declension[edit]

(a weak gen. pl. sċyldwītena occurs)
